随着信息时代的到来,文字信息已经成为我们日常生活中不可或缺的一部分。从书籍、报纸到网页、电子文档,文字信息无处不在。然而,对于计算机来说,如何识别和理解这些文字信息,一直是一个难题。ocr(Optical Character Recognition,光学字符识别)技术应运而生,为文字识别领域带来了革命性的变化。本文将带您走进ocr图像识别的世界,探索文字识别的进化之路。
一、ocr技术的起源与发展
ocr技术最早可以追溯到20世纪50年代,当时主要是通过光学扫描和机械识别来实现文字的识别。随着计算机技术的发展,ocr技术逐渐从机械识别转向了电子识别。20世纪70年代,ocr技术开始应用于商业领域,如银行、邮政等。到了90年代,随着互联网的普及,ocr技术开始进入大众视野,广泛应用于电子文档、网页等场景。
二、ocr技术的核心原理
ocr技术的核心原理是将图像中的文字转换为计算机可识别的文本格式。具体过程如下:
图像预处理:对原始图像进行去噪、二值化、倾斜校正等操作,提高图像质量。
字符分割:将图像中的文字区域分割成单个字符。
字符识别:通过字符特征提取和分类器算法,将分割后的字符识别为对应的文字。
文本生成:将识别出的文字按照一定的格式进行排列,生成最终的文本文件。
三、ocr技术的进化之路
传统ocr技术:早期的ocr技术主要依赖于规则和模式匹配,识别准确率较低,对图像质量要求较高。
模式识别技术:20世纪90年代,模式识别技术开始应用于ocr领域,如神经网络、隐马尔可可夫模型等。这些技术提高了ocr的识别准确率,但仍存在局限性。
机器学习与深度学习技术:近年来,随着计算机视觉和机器学习技术的快速发展,ocr技术取得了重大突破。深度学习技术在ocr领域的应用,如卷积神经网络(CNN)、循环神经网络(RNN)等,使得ocr识别准确率大幅提升。
增强现实与虚拟现实技术:ocr技术与增强现实(AR)、虚拟现实(VR)技术的结合,为文字识别带来了更多可能性。例如,在AR场景中,ocr技术可以实时识别现实场景中的文字信息。
四、ocr技术的应用领域
电子文档:ocr技术可以将纸质文档转换为电子文档,便于存储、检索和共享。
网页内容提取:ocr技术可以提取网页中的文字信息,为搜索引擎、内容聚合等应用提供支持。
信息采集与处理:ocr技术在信息采集和处理领域具有广泛的应用,如图书、报纸、杂志的数字化。
金融服务:ocr技术在银行、证券、保险等金融服务领域,可以用于识别客户签名、填写表格等。
物流与仓储:ocr技术在物流与仓储领域,可以用于识别货物标签、跟踪物流信息等。
总结
ocr技术作为文字识别的重要手段,经历了从传统技术到深度学习技术的演变。随着技术的不断进步,ocr技术将在更多领域发挥重要作用。未来,ocr技术有望与更多新兴技术相结合,为我们的生活带来更多便利。